What Is Decentralized Cryptocurrency?

At its core, a decentralized cryptocurrency operates without a central authority or intermediary. Unlike traditional currencies, which are controlled by governments and central banks, decentralized cryptocurrencies function through a distributed ledger system known as blockchain. Blockchain technology ensures that transactions are verified by a network of independent nodes rather than a single central entity, creating a more transparent and secure ecosystem.

1. Greater Security

One of the key advantages of decentralized cryptocurrency is enhanced security. Centralized systems rely on a central authority or a single point of control. If this central point is compromised—whether by hacking, fraud, or simple human error—the entire system can be vulnerable. In contrast, decentralized cryptocurrencies are distributed across a global network of computers, each holding a copy of the blockchain. For a hacker to alter a transaction or steal funds, they would need to control more than 50% of the network’s computational power, a virtually impossible task for well-established cryptocurrencies like Bitcoin or Ethereum.

For example, when Bitcoin was created, its decentralized nature made it resistant to the potential for single points of failure. A hacker would have to breach a vast network of nodes to manipulate the blockchain, which is computationally and economically impractical.

2. Reduced Risk of Censorship

Centralized systems are often subject to control by governments, corporations, or other entities with the power to block or censor transactions. Whether it’s political pressure or regulatory constraints, centralized systems can restrict access to funds or prevent certain transactions from going through.

In contrast, decentralized cryptocurrency transactions are more resilient to censorship. Since there is no central authority controlling the network, users can transact freely across borders without the risk of interference or denial. This feature has proven particularly advantageous in countries with restrictive financial policies or in situations where individuals may face limitations on their access to funds.

3. Financial Inclusion

Decentralized cryptocurrency offers the potential for financial inclusion, especially in regions where access to traditional banking services is limited or non-existent. According to the World Bank, nearly 1.7 billion people around the world remain unbanked. For many of these individuals, decentralized cryptocurrencies represent a way to access the global economy without needing a traditional bank account.

A simple smartphone is often all that’s required to access decentralized crypto platforms, enabling people in remote areas to send and receive funds. These cryptocurrencies offer an opportunity for people to engage in the global economy, bypassing the traditional financial system’s barriers.

4. Lower Transaction Costs

When compared to traditional financial systems, decentralized cryptocurrencies often have lower transaction costs. Traditional financial institutions charge fees for sending money, whether it’s through wire transfers, credit card payments, or online payment services. These fees can add up, especially for international transactions.

Decentralized cryptocurrencies, however, often eliminate the need for intermediaries, resulting in significantly reduced fees. For example, sending Bitcoin across borders can be done at a fraction of the cost of a bank transfer. While some cryptocurrencies like Bitcoin can experience high fees during periods of congestion, many newer projects, such as Binance Coin or Litecoin, offer low-cost transactions as part of their value proposition.

5. Transparency and Trust

Transparency is another major advantage of decentralized cryptocurrencies. The blockchain, which underpins decentralized currencies, is a public ledger. Every transaction made with cryptocurrencies like Bitcoin or Ethereum is recorded on this ledger and is accessible to anyone with the appropriate tools.

This level of transparency creates a trust-based system, where users can independently verify transactions. Since all entries are immutable and time-stamped, the possibility of fraudulent or double-spending transactions is reduced. It’s a level of accountability that is difficult to achieve in traditional financial systems.

6. Privacy Control

Another advantage of decentralized cryptocurrencies is the control they offer over personal privacy. In a centralized financial system, personal details and transaction information are typically stored by banks or payment processors, exposing individuals to the risk of data breaches or misuse.

With decentralized cryptocurrencies, users control their private keys and can choose how much information they wish to share. While many blockchain networks are pseudonymous, meaning identities are not explicitly linked to transactions, more privacy-focused cryptocurrencies such as Monero and Zcash provide even stronger anonymity features.

7. Reduced Inflation Risk

Centralized currencies are subject to inflation, as governments can print more money whenever they choose. This leads to a dilution of the value of the currency over time. For instance, when a government prints more money to cover its debt or stimulate the economy, the purchasing power of the currency decreases, leading to inflation.

In contrast, many decentralized cryptocurrencies, such as Bitcoin, have a fixed supply. Bitcoin’s protocol dictates that only 21 million coins will ever be mined. This scarcity makes Bitcoin an attractive store of value for some investors, especially during times of economic uncertainty. The limited supply of Bitcoin ensures that, in theory, its value cannot be artificially inflated by a central authority.

8. Speed of Transactions

Speed is another area where decentralized cryptocurrencies shine. Traditional payment systems, especially international transfers, can take several days to settle due to intermediaries, time zone differences, and other factors. This is particularly true for systems like SWIFT, which is commonly used for cross-border transactions.

On the other hand, cryptocurrency transactions can be completed in minutes, regardless of geographical location. For example, Bitcoin transactions can take around 10 minutes to confirm, but newer cryptocurrencies such as Litecoin or Stellar can offer near-instantaneous transactions, providing immediate settlement without the delays associated with traditional banking systems.

9. Empowering Users

Decentralized cryptocurrencies also give individuals more control over their financial lives. In centralized systems, customers are dependent on third parties, such as banks, to facilitate transactions, loans, or deposits. These intermediaries often come with fees and restrictions.

Decentralized cryptocurrencies, however, allow users to act as their own banks. They control their own funds through private keys, removing the need for a trusted intermediary. This empowerment gives individuals the autonomy to manage their wealth without relying on any single institution.
